What does a senior machine learning engineer do?

A Senior Machine Learning Engineer designs, develops, and implements machine learning models to solve complex problems. They are responsible for selecting appropriate algorithms, preprocessing data, and optimizing model performance. Additionally, they collaborate with data scientists, software engineers, and product teams to integrate machine learning solutions into production systems. Senior engineers also mentor junior team members and contribute to setting technical direction for machine learning projects.

What are some common challenges senior machine learning engineers face when deploying models to production, and how can they be addressed?

Senior Machine Learning Engineers often encounter challenges related to model scalability, maintaining performance in real-world scenarios, and ensuring reliable integration with existing systems. Addressing these challenges typically involves thorough testing, implementing robust monitoring for model drift, and collaborating closely with DevOps and software engineering teams to streamline deployment pipelines. Staying updated on best practices in MLOps and adopting tools for automated deployment and monitoring can greatly improve the reliability and efficiency of production models.

What are the key skills and qualifications needed to thrive as a senior machine learning engineer, and why are they important?

To thrive as a Senior Machine Learning Engineer, you need advanced knowledge of machine learning algorithms, statistical modeling, and programming languages like Python or Java, typically supported by a degree in computer science or a related field. Experience with frameworks and tools such as TensorFlow, PyTorch, scikit-learn, and cloud platforms, as well as familiarity with version control and CI/CD systems, is essential. Strong problem-solving, communication, and leadership skills help you collaborate effectively and mentor junior team members. These capabilities are crucial for designing scalable ML solutions and driving impactful results within complex, dynamic projects.

What is the difference between Senior Machine Learning Engineer vs Data Scientist?

AspectSenior Machine Learning EngineerData Scientist
Required CredentialsBachelor's/Master's in CS, ML, or related; experience with ML frameworksBachelor's/Master's in CS, Statistics, or related; strong analytical skills
Work EnvironmentDevelops and deploys ML models in production systemsAnalyzes data, builds models, and provides insights
Industry UsageTech, finance, healthcare, e-commerceResearch, finance, marketing, tech

While both roles require strong technical skills and knowledge of machine learning, Senior Machine Learning Engineers focus more on deploying scalable ML solutions in production environments, whereas Data Scientists primarily analyze data and develop models for insights. The roles often overlap but differ in their core responsibilities and focus areas.

Job description

Overview

Quarterhill is seeking a Machine Learning Engineer to join our forward-thinking team building the next generation of Intelligent Transportation Systems. In this role, you will design, develop, and deploy state-of-the-art computer vision and language models that power scalable, real-world solutions. You’ll work with large-scale image and video data, building and optimizing production-grade vision systems while contributing clean and modular code to shared repositories.

As part of our AI team, you’ll collaborate closely with engineering teams to deliver high-impact features for our growing SaaS platform. The ideal candidate brings hands‑on experience deploying computer vision and language models in production and applying MLOps best practices on cloud platforms.

Responsibilities
  • Fine‑tune and deploy computer vision and deep learning models for object detection, object tracking, and OCR at scale.
  • Develop vision‑language models and Mixture of Experts architectures, from experimental design through production deployment.
  • Architect Retrieval‑Augmented Generation (RAG) systems, including vector store design, hybrid search strategies, chunking pipelines, and context relevance evaluation.
  • Apply MLOps best practices for training, evaluation, deployment, and monitoring of production grade computer vision models, with an emphasis on clean, modular, maintainable code.
  • Contribute to our machine learning repositories and optimize models for performance, scalability, and real‑time inference across edge and cloud environments.
  • Drive performance optimization and scalability of ML systems across edge and cloud environments.
  • Collaborate with cross‑functional teams to integrate computer vision solutions into end‑to‑end products, translating research outcomes into measurable platform impact.

This list of responsibilities might not cover everything you'll end up doing.

Qualifications
  • 5+ years of hands‑on machine learning experience, with deep specialization in computer vision and a proven track record of shipping models to production.
  • Master's degree required (Ph.D. preferred) in Computer Science, Machine Learning, or a closely related field.
  • Extensive knowledge of computer vision architectures such as Vision Transformers and VLMs along with OpenCV and PIL.
  • Experience with MLOps tools (MLflow, Kubeflow, Docker, Kubernetes) able to own the full model lifecycle from experimentation through production monitoring.
  • Experience building and deploying LLM-based systems and Retrieval‑Augmented Generation (RAG) pipelines, including vector store integration and retrieval evaluation.
  • Strong communicator who can translate complex research findings into actionable decisions for engineering and product stakeholders.
